The Story
Bangkok Cafe opened in 2008 as a Thai family business founded by Chattip Ampunant. Operating from a small space on a quiet residential street in Les Corts for over 18 years, the restaurant has earned a devoted following among locals and expats seeking authentic Thai flavours in Barcelona.
The Cuisine
The kitchen serves authentic Thai cuisine with a full range of curries -- yellow, red, green, massaman, and Panang -- all with adjustable spice levels. Signature dishes include pad Thai, larb gai (herb-laden chicken salad), chicken satay with peanut sauce, tom yam kung, duck with pak choi, and ha kao (shrimp dumplings). Desserts include sticky rice with mango and homemade mango sorbet. A complimentary soup is offered at the start of meals. The kitchen does not dilute Thai flavours for European palates.

Experience
Bangkok Cafe Dining Experience
A small, intimate space with fewer than 10 tables and an open kitchen integrated into the dining area, reminiscent of a traditional Thai marketplace. The quiet residential street with garden entrance adds to the charm. Casual, no-frills, and focused entirely on the food.

Bangkok Cafe Location & Neighbourhood
Getting There
Located on Carrer d'Evarist Arnus, a quiet residential street lined with single-family homes and small gardens in the Les Corts neighbourhood, with the entrance set on the small Passatge de Tubella side passage. The tucked-away location gives the restaurant a hidden gem quality, far from Barcelona's tourist circuits.
Nearby
Les Corts is a residential neighbourhood in western Barcelona, known for its quiet streets, local character, and proximity to the Diagonal business corridor. The area around Carrer d'Evarist Arnus has a village-like feel with single-family homes and small gardens, offering authentic neighbourhood dining away from the tourist centres.
